WebOct 2, 2012 · Can allowing a meeting to be recorded be a reasonable adjustment for a disabled employee? Yes. For example, an employee who is not able to take his or her own notes of a meeting due to a physical or mental impairment that prevents him or her from doing so may ask for an audio recording of the meeting as an alternative. WebThe employer had a handbook policy against discussing wages, but it was found to be unlawful by the NLRB. As a result, the employee was given back pay and offered reinstatement, and the employer changed its handbook. This case illustrates a common misconception — that employers can forbid employees from discussing their salaries.
